Physical properties

Hardness: 7 on the Mohs scale; Colors vary widely including white, green, brown, red, and yellow due to mineral impurities; Luster: Vitreous to dull; Crystal structure: Microcrystalline quartz (chalcedony/jasper); Specific gravity: 2.5 to 2.8

Formation & geological history

Formed millions of years ago when plant material was buried in sediment under anoxic conditions and saturated with mineral-rich water, slowly replacing organic matter with silica over geologic time.

Uses & applications

Used in decorative items, lapidary arts, jewelry, bookends, and collected by rockhounds and fossil enthusiasts.

Geological facts

Petrified wood can preserve intricate cellular structures of ancient trees, allowing scientists to study prehistoric ecosystems and climate change dating back hundreds of millions of years.

Field identification & locations

Can be identified in the field by its distinct wood-like grain and texture combined with a heavy, rock-like weight and glassy fracture. Commonly found in areas with ancient volcanic activity and sedimentary basins.
